Porcelain Veneers

Veneers are small pieces of strong, tooth shaped porcelain which are customized in shapes and colors in a professional dental laboratory. Porcelain veneers are cemented to the front of teeth to make your smile more attractive and beautiful.

Veneers are so wonderful in the way they completely shape your teeth and produce beautiful smiles. They are excellent options to crowns and versatile solution for treating vast dental conditions.

Just like most dental cosmetics and restorations, veneers are temporary alternatives and may need replacement in the future. Veneers are surprisingly durable and will last many years, granting you a long lasting and enchanting smile. 

Why you need porcelain veneers

  • To cosmetically create a uniform, white teeth, and beautiful smile.
  • To fix crooked and misshapen teeth
  • For severely stained or discolored teeth.
  • Very large and small teeth
  • Flaked or worn enamel.
  • Cover up uneven and unwanted spaces.

What does porcelain veneers entail?

Having veneers procedure typically requires two visits to complete the process.

The first visit

The process requires little or no anesthesia. The teeth are made by shaping and lightly polishing the surface to allow the thickness of the veneer. An impression (mold) of your teeth is then taken, so you and the dentist choose the shade or color that best suits you.

The second visit

Visiting the dentist the second time, you will have your teeth cleansed with special liquids to ensure durable bond formation. Bonding cement is then added between the veneer and the tooth, after which a special beam of light is used set and harden the bond. That’s all you need to wear a shiny and beautiful smile.

Care instruction for your veneers include;

  • Proper brushing
  • Proper flossing,
  • Regular dental visit and more.

Following care instructions for your veneers will aid the longevity of your new veneers.
